Senior Clinical Research Associate - Oncology - East Coast

At ICON Strategic Solutions, you will work in a sponsor-dedicated model, supported by ICON’s global expertise.


As the world’s largest FSP organisation, with over 90 sponsor partnerships, we offer stability, career development and a collaborative environment where your work contributes to the development of treatments that benefit patients worldwide.


What you will be doing:

  • Implements and monitors clinical trials to ensure sponsor and investigator obligations are being met and are compliant with applicable local regulatory requirements and Internation Conference on Harmonization (ICH) Good Clinical Practice (GCP) guidelines. 

  • Assesses the qualification of potential investigative sites, initiates clinical trials at investigative sites, instructs site personnel on the proper conduct of clinical trials, and closes clinical trials at investigative sites. 

  • Responsible for site startup activities for assigned sites, including but not limited to regulatory documents collection, informed consent review, IRB/IEC submission support, and budgets and contracts negotiations. 

  • Reviews and verifies accuracy of clinical trial data collected, either onsite or remotely

  • Provides regular site status information to team members, trial management, and updates trial management tools.

  • Completes monitoring activity documents as required by sponsor's SOPs.

  • Works closely with other clinical team members to facilitate timely resolution of trial and/or clinical issues.

  • Escalates site and trial related issues per Sponsor's SOPs until identified issues are resolved or closed.

  • Performs essential document site file reconciliation. 

  • Performs source document verification and query resolution. 

  • Assesses investigational product (IP) accountability, dispensation, and compliance at the investigative sites. 

  • Verifies serious adverse event (SAE) reporting according to trial specifications and ICH GCP guidelines.

  • Communicates with investigative sites.

  • Updates applicable tracking systems

  • Ensures all required training is completed and documented. 

  • Functions with little oversight (Sr level) 

  • May serve as a subject matter expert for clinical operations on monitoring related activities (Sr level)

  • May be assigned to complex studies and/or sites.

  • Provides leadership skills to assigned projects within the clinical operations department.

What you need to have:

  • Highly responsive and proactive, team player

  • An undergraduate degree or its equivalent in clinical, science, or health related field from an accredited institution; a licensed health care professional (i.e. registered nurse) or equivalent work experience required.

  • 2-5 years clinical monitoring experience required (CRA 2 for sponsor)

  • 5+ years clinical monitoring experience required (Sr CRA for sponsor)

  • Knowledge of ICH and local regulatory authority regulations regarding drug

  • Read, write and speak fluent English.

  • Oncology monitoring II/III experience required

  • Serves as observation and performance visit leader.

  • Experience doing feasibility/site selection/site start up required.

  • Budget negotiations experience preferred. 

  • May serve as a resource for and interact with other functional areas to resolve site issues and facilitate trial timelines.

  • May be assigned clinical tasks where advanced negotiating skills are required.

What you need to know about the Los Angeles Tech Scene

Los Angeles is a global leader in entertainment, so it’s no surprise that many of the biggest players in streaming, digital media and game development call the city home. But the city boasts plenty of non-entertainment innovation as well, with tech companies spanning verticals like AI, fintech, e-commerce and biotech. With major universities like Caltech, UCLA, USC and the nearby UC Irvine, the city has a steady supply of top-flight tech and engineering talent — not counting the graduates flocking to Los Angeles from across the world to enjoy its beaches, culture and year-round temperate climate.

Key Facts About Los Angeles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 375,800; 5.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Snap, Netflix, SpaceX, Disney,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, adtech, media, software,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$11.6 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Strong Ventures, Fifth Wall, Upfront Ventures, Mucker Capital, Kittyhawk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: California Institute of Technology, UCLA, University of Southern California, UC Irvine, Pepperdine, California Institute for Immunology and Immunotherapy, Center for Quantum Science and Engineering
